The Oncology Clinical Quality Director (O-CQD) will be responsible for the management and oversight of the LDO Quality Associate Directors. Typical Accountabilities Build strong relationships and strategic partnerships; collaborate proactively across functions and HUBs to drive adherence to compliance requirements while operating effectively in ambiguity. Lead, develop, and coach a geographically and culturally diverse team of quality professionals. Embed quality frameworks, risk management approaches, and compliance strategy with senior leadership and employees . Interpret complex data to assess quality performance and recommend compliance improvements and risk mitigations across LDO Clinical Operations. Provide expert quality advice and coaching to direct reports and LDO ClinOps teams on complex compliance matters, including risk identification and compliance improvement strategies, initiatives, and plans. Support LDO ClinOps teams in driving a quality mindset and culture, including resolution of sophisticated quality matters (e.g., serious breaches, fraud, poor quality ). Lead Quality Management Reviews by consolidating and strategically communicating key compliance-relevant insights on country/regional and functional performance to enable continuous improvement. Seek, engage, and lead compliance collaborations across LDO ClinOps , and other R&D Functions to deliver effective, sustainable issue resolution. Identify and consolidate LDO clinops / country/regional and HUB risks; escalate as required ; define, support, and lead (as appropriate) risk mitigation ( compliance) activities end-to-end. Advise on AZ procedural framework (global clinical processes, procedural documents, Quality & Compliance manual) and applicable guidelines/standards and local regulations (including ICH-GCP). Provide senior-level advice on local and/or international clinical trial regulations; remain current on changes and ensure teams/processes are updated accordingly. Share learnings from audits and inspections with LDO clinops employees; cascade global /regional learnings across local, regional, and global stakeholders. Act as the interface with global stakeholders (e.g., legal advice, ethics, nominated signatory, GxP function) for quality-related topics. Represent the function in external expert groups (regulatory or operational) as required . Minimum Requirements Bachelor’s or advanced degree required in a science related field. Approximately 10 years demonstrating e xcellent knowledge of international regulations and guidelines; deep experience engaging global regulators (FDA, PMDA, EMEA, Health Canada), including inspection conduct in the clinical research industry. Significant clinical research quality and compliance experience; deep knowledge of ICH-GCP and applicability to clinical operations at both sponsor and site levels. Strong understanding of the drug development process and related GxP activities, including successful clinical study delivery (e.g., ICH-GCP, study management). </sp
